Summary
Son of Flubber is an American science-fiction film first released in 1963,
directed by Robert Stevenson.
The film stars Fred MacMurray, Nancy Olson, Keenan Wynn, Tommy Kirk and Ed Wynn.

Credits
- Director: Robert Stevenson
- Script: Bill Walsh, Don DaGradi, Samuel W. Taylor
- Photo: Edward Colman
- Music: George Bruns
- Cast: Fred MacMurray (Prof. Ned Brainard), Nancy Olson (Elizabeth ’Betsy’ Brainard), Keenan Wynn (Alonzo P. Hawk), Tommy Kirk (Biff Hawk), Ed Wynn (A.J. Allen), Charles Ruggles (Judge Murdock), Leon Ames (President Rufus Daggett), Ken Murray (Mr. Hurley), William Demarest (Mr. Hummel), Paul Lynde (Sportscaster), Elliott Reid (Prof. Shelby Ashton), Bob Sweeney (Mr. Harker), Joanna Moore (Desiree de la Roche), Edward Andrews (Defense Secretary), James Westerfield (Police Officer Hanson), Alan Carney (Referee), Stuart Erwin (Coach Wilson), Forrest Lewis (Police Officer Kelly), Alan Hewitt (Prosecutor), Jack Albertson (Mr. Barley), Eddie Ryder (Mr. Osborne), Harriet E. MacGibbon (Mrs. Edna Daggett), Beverly Wills (Mother in Commercial), Wally Boag (George, Father in Commercial), Wed Miller (Baby Walter in Commercial), Russell Custer (Board Member), Christopher Dark (Police Captain), Lindy Davis (Newsboy), Don Edmonds (Moriarity), Joe Flynn (Rex Williams, TV Commercial Announcer), Byron Foulger (Proprietor), Michael Garrett (Air Force General), Lee Giroux (Newscaster), Norman Grabowski (Rutland Football Player #33), Darby Hinton (Second Hobgoblin), Clegg Hoyt (George), Henry Hunter (Admiral), Virgil Johanson (Board Member), Gordon Jones (Rutland Coach), Harvey Korman (Husband in Commercial), Ethan Laidlaw (Courtroom Well-Wisher), Mari Lynn (Wife in Commercial), Don Mcart (#1 Medfield Football Player), Matthew McCue (Board Member), Dal McKennon (First Juror), Walter Elias Disney Miller (Baby in TV Commercial), King Mojave (Board Member), Belle Montrose (Mother in Commercial), Brad Morrow (First Football Player), Burt Mustin (First Bailiff), William H. O’Brien (Butler at Halloween Party), John Olszewski (Rutland Football Player #15), J. Pat O’Malley (Sign Painter), Jack Rice (Second Juror), Hope Sansberry (Secretary), Robert Shayne (Assistant to the Defense Secretary), Hal Smith (Bartender), Ginny Taylor (Off Camera Voice of Baby Walt), Arthur Tovey (Juror), Ginny Tyler (Baby Walter), Leon Tyler (Humphrey Hacker), Ned Wynn (Rutland Student Manager)
- Country: USA
- Language: English
- Runtime: 100 min; B&W
